I have a Rad Rover. I like it and you can cheaply upgrade the power to it and add accessories. A lot of the places I hunt , I’m able to drive the bike to the base of my tree. I’ve had deer 5 yards from it and they don’t freak out over it at all

Last edited by foldemup; 11/17/20 10:37 AM.

If you want to always win, never play anyone better than you!